Select patients with acute deep vein thrombosis (DVT) can be managed as outpatients. We sought to conduct a systematic review of real-world studies describing either (1) the clinical characteristics associated with outpatient DVT treatment in all-comers or (2) emergency department (ED) programs designed to facilitate outpatient DVT treatment. MEDLINE and SCOPUS were searched (January 1, 2012, to May 1, 2018) to identify citations meeting the aforementioned criteria. Twenty-one real-world studies were included. The proportion of all-comer patients with DVT managed as outpatients was ≤50% in 11 of 15 studies. With the exception of younger age, no characteristics were consistently associated with outpatient treatment across the 13 studies reporting these characteristics. We identified 8 studies describing ED programs aimed at facilitating DVT outpatient treatment, all of which provided education and included measures to encourage early outpatient follow-up after ED discharge. In conclusion, the proportion of patients with DVT managed as outpatients across real-world studies was low. Several ED programs aimed at facilitating this treatment have been described. It is possible that programs similar to these will increase the proportion of patients with DVT that can be safely managed as outpatients.

SummaryThe thrombolytic effect of pig plasmin was tested in a double blind trial on patients with deep venous thrombosis in the lower limb. Only patients with not more than three days old thrombi were selected for this study. The diagnosis of deep vein thrombosis was made clinically and confirmed by phlebography. Lysofibrin Novo (porcine plasmin) or placebo (porcine plasminogen) was administered intravenously to the patients. The enzyme and the placebo were delivered as lyophilized powder in labelled bottles - the contents of the bottles were unknown to the doctor in charge of the clinical administration of the trial. An initial dose of plasmin/plasminogen of 30 unit per kg body weight given slowly intravenously (1-1% hours infusion) was followed by a maintenance dosis of 15 per cent the initial dose per hour for the following 5-7 hours. In most cases a similar maintenance dosis was given the next day. In all patients heparin was administered after ending the plasmin/plasminogen infusion. The results of the treatment was evaluated clinically as well as by control phlebo- grams the following days.A statistically significant improvement was found in the plasmin treated group compared with the placebo (plasminogen) treated group. Thrombolysis was obtained clinically and phlebographically in 65 per cent of the plasmin treated group, but only in 15 per cent of the control patients were improvements found.This study has thus demonstrated that plasmin treatment according to a standard scheme was able to induce thrombolysis. There were only a few and insignificant side effects. Allergic reactions have not been seen and only very simple tests are required.

Antiphospholipid syndrome (APS) is an important cause of deep vein thrombosis (DVT). According to current APS classification criteria, APS cannot be confirmed until 24 weeks after DVT. This time frame results in frequent discontinuation of anticoagulant treatment before APS is diagnosed. Therefore, the aim of our study was to evaluate the potential predictive value of anticardiolipin (aCL) and anti-β2glycoprotein I (anti-β2GPI) before discontinuation of anticoagulation therapy. Patients with newly diagnosed DVT were included into a 24-month prospective study. All patients received anticoagulant therapy. aCL and anti-β2GPI were determined at inclusion and every four weeks for the first 24 weeks and then one and two years after inclusion. APS was confirmed in 24/221 (10.9%) patients. At the time of acute DVT 20/24 (83.3%), APS patients had positive aCL and/or anti-β2GPI. Two patients had low aCL levels and two were negative at the time of acute DVT but later met APS criteria due to lupus anticoagulant (LA). Our data indicate that negative aCL and/or anti-β2GPI at the time of acute DVT make further aPL testing unnecessary; however, LA should be determined after discontinuation of anticoagulant therapy. Positive aCL and/or anti-β2GPI at the time of acute DVT have a strong positive predictive value for APS and may support therapeutic decisions.

SummaryCurrent guidelines recommend optimised algorithms for diagnosis of suspected deep-vein thrombosis (DVT). There is little data to determine to what extent real-world health care adheres to guidelines, and which outcome in terms of diagnostic efficiency and safety is achieved. This registry involved patients with clinically suspected DVT of the leg recruited in German ambulatory care between October and December 2005. Registry items were: diagnostic methods applied; diagnostic categories at day 1; and venous thromboembolic events up to 90 days in patients without firmly established DVT. A total of 4,976 patients were recruited in 326 centres. Venous ultrasonography was performed in 4,770 patients (96%), D-dimer assay in 1,773 patients (36%) and venography in 288 patients (6%). At day 1, DVT was confirmed in 1,388 patients (28%), and ruled out in 3,389 patients (68%), and work-up was inconclusive in 199 patients (4%).The rate of venous thromboembolism at 90 days was 0.34% (95% confidence interval [CI]: 0.09 to 0.88) in patients in whom the diagnosis of DVT had been ruled out, and 2.50% (95% CI: 0.69 to 6.28) in patients with inconclusive diagnostic workup. This nationwide evaluation in German ambulatory care revealed that the diagnostic work-up for suspected DVT did not adhere to current guidelines. However, the overall diagnostic safety was excellent, although there is potential for improvement in a well defined minority of patients.The TULIPA registry was funded by GlaxoSmithKline GmbH und Co KG, Munich.
